The Following is getting more mysterious in season two.
Fox’s serial killer drama has booked Oz alum Lee Tergesen for the upcoming sophomore season, The Hollywood Reporter has learned exclusively.
Booked for a guest-starring role in the seventh episode, Tergesen will portray Kurt Bolen, described as a normal family man whom Ryan Hardy (Kevin Bacon) suspects may harbor a dark secret.

When The Following returns Monday, Jan. 20, expect a major time jump between seasons. “We will jump forward a year with our surviving characters,” creator Kevin Williamson said at Comic-Con, adding that the story moves away from the FBI and will be more “character-driven.”
Repped by Gersh and Industry Entertainment, Tergesen starred as Tobias Beecher on HBO’s Oz. Other TV credits include gigs on Longmire, Army Wives, Copper, Red Widow, Generation Kill and The Big C.
